Headache and MTHFRT677T Genotype in a Young Woman - Clinical Case
Bibliographic record
Abstract
Introduction:The MTHFRC677T polymorphism is involved in several pathologies.Objectives: We report one case of headache associated with the MTHFR T677T genotype in a woman.Observation: A 39-year-old woman was admitted in neurology department on March 12, 2012 for headaches with feet and hands parathesia for several months.The physical examination had noted a decrease in osteotendinous reflexes and an abolition of the plantar cutaneous reflex.Hamilton's 17-item depression score was 7. In the etiological investigation of probable polyneuropathy, homocysteine was 88.39 μmol/l (standard < 15 μmol/l), folates 2.34 nmol/l (standard ≥ 11 nmol/l) and vitamin B 12 132 pmol/l (standard ≥ 147 pmol/l).The aetiological investigation of this hyperhomocysteinemia revealed an MTHFRT677T genotype. Conclusion:The MTHFRT677T genotype is associated with a variety of manifestations ranging from metabolic (B 12 deficiency), headache and polyneuropathies.
